Stafford College seeks a Group Security Officer to ensure a safe and supportive learning environment across its campuses. The candidate will handle security concerns, interact positively with students and visitors, and maintain order on-site. Ideal candidates should possess excellent communication skills and a solid understanding of security issues in educational settings. Working hours involve shifts with flexibility, including evenings and weekends.
37 hours a week, full year
Shift Patterns: 7.5-hour shifts based on an early, mid, and late rota. Early shifts start at 6:00 am, late shifts end at 9:00 pm.
Salary: £24,059 per annum (£12.50 per hour)
Location: Stafford College
Newcastle and Stafford Colleges Group (NSCG) is one of the top colleges in the country. In October 2024, we achieved a full set of outstanding grades in consecutive Ofsted Inspections, recognizing our contribution to meeting Local Skills Needs under the Education Inspection Framework (EIF).
The inspection praised our provision and staff, highlighting professionalism, supportiveness, and the creation of supportive, calm, and aspirational environments where learners thrive. NSCG is a great place to work and study.
To read the full Ofsted report, visit the Ofsted Government website, select 'Find an Inspection Report', and search for Newcastle and Stafford Colleges Group.
The group serves over 6,500 full-time students, approximately 2,000 adult learners, and students on higher education programs. We have over 1,500 apprentices working with over 850 employers. Our Sixth Form is known for high academic achievement.
Your main responsibility will be to help maintain a friendly, safe, orderly, and secure learning environment across both campuses. You will be a point of contact for learners regarding security and behavior issues, providing advice and guidance. You will also greet visitors, ensuring a positive first impression. Duties include patrolling college areas, interacting with learners, visitors, and staff, responding to requests, and challenging unacceptable behavior when necessary.
Ideal candidates will have an understanding of security issues in a Further Education environment, backed by practical experience, especially working with young people. You should be physically fit to patrol buildings and grounds and capable of receiving and delivering parcels. Excellent communication skills are essential, along with the ability to handle challenging behavior, use initiative, and respond decisively. A good standard of general education is desirable. Qualifications in security or customer care are useful but not essential; personal qualities and interpersonal skills are most important.
The successful applicant will work across both Newcastle and Stafford campuses, with flexible working hours, including shifts until 9 pm and occasional weekends.
